    Finished this project officially today. Removed the factory tower speakers, kicker amp. In came 2 pairs of SXT's, ZLD, XM30.2, and also replaced all the tower speaker wire with new 14AWG. Love the new setup. If only it would stop raining long enough to listen to it outside of the garage.     Just curious - why did you go with 14 gauge wire for the tower?

    I have a spool of 14 ga tin plated wire and was just about to go buy 12 ga - would love not to have to.

    Even Brian didn't poo-poo that Hmmmmm.

    OK dudes.....is 14 ga OK or not????

    I too have the xm30.2 and will be using either 4 (or maybe downgrading to 2 Exile SXT65 speakers)

    I went with the 14 at the suggestion from exile (not Brian, however we spoke several times) they said anything thicker would be hard to snake through the tower. I'm not sure what was up there before from the factory but it didn't look like anything to brag about (my original plan was to just use what was up there). I mounted my second pair on the forward tube and it took a few tries to snake it around the Bimini top post holes. If you aren't going to mount there then 12 shouldn't be an issue.
